Mn. BnnrsoN: In general, I cannot add anything<br />

to that, Mr. Woods. The Bureau will be established<br />

any day, as I announced last night. I had<br />

hoped at that time that we could have announced<br />

the appointment <strong>of</strong> the c<strong>and</strong>idate. That will be done<br />

very soon. The start will be a Bureau <strong>of</strong> Technical<br />

Research with the highest trained man that we can<br />

secure to operate the Bureau. That man will start<br />

by making a contact with the various gentlemen in<br />

this room <strong>and</strong>, selfishly, we will start by usingwhich<br />

we know we are welcome to use-all research<br />

laboratories for the immediate benefits that we ourselves<br />

can gain. It would be folly to think that we<br />

can do anything independently in the manufacture<br />

<strong>of</strong> the Mazdalamp, or the manufacture <strong>of</strong> Carbon,<br />

or the manufacture <strong>of</strong> lenses, etc., that this Bureau<br />

will do by contract with the various technical research<br />

departments <strong>of</strong> the manufacturers represented<br />

here. It will check right on through to the Department<br />

<strong>of</strong> St<strong>and</strong>ards at Washington. We will learn<br />

why a certain paint is a proper paint, <strong>and</strong> when we<br />

use a certain paint, we will know why we are using<br />

it. We will go into the different kinds <strong>of</strong> wallboards,<br />

etc., <strong>and</strong> other similar inatters <strong>and</strong> probably<br />

reduce the many items we are using in the construction<br />

<strong>of</strong> our sets. There may be seven or eight<br />

or nine difierent kinds <strong>of</strong> wallboards used, <strong>and</strong> by<br />

checking with the Bureau <strong>of</strong> St<strong>and</strong>ards at Washington<br />

we will find the best one at the lowest cost<br />

<strong>and</strong> adopt it. In a few words, that sums up the<br />

workings <strong>of</strong> the actual start <strong>of</strong> our Bureau. We<br />

are glad our plan has met with the approval <strong>of</strong> you<br />

gentlemen. When the articles used by us <strong>and</strong> manufactured<br />

by you are perfected to the last degree,<br />

it will no doubt then develop that we have certain<br />

things here in Hollywood that can only be perfected<br />

by ourselves. When we reach that point' a{ter conferences<br />

with the technical men' etc.' <strong>and</strong> get our<br />

program established, then is when we will establish<br />

our laboratory.<br />

In a few years we will begin to have the same<br />

feeling that you h2vs-rvs will be trained to look<br />

upon research as insurance. We will expect to spend<br />

a vast amount <strong>of</strong> money for something that may be<br />

'used three, four or five years later, so that when<br />

that time comes we will be prepared for any event<br />

<strong>and</strong> know exactly what we need. About twenty<br />

years ago the motion picture business was almost<br />

nothing, while now it is thirty-two years old <strong>and</strong> is<br />

the fourth largest industry in the country. In the<br />

event an entirely new form <strong>of</strong> entertainment should<br />

develop, that is where our laboratories should come<br />

in to protect us. Take the matter <strong>of</strong> television.<br />

That is most important. We should be up to date<br />

on it. We should know all there is to know about<br />

it, Sound efiects we are studying, as you know, <strong>of</strong><br />

course.<br />

The necessary money for all this will be forthcoming,<br />

<strong>and</strong> I am delighted at the evidences <strong>of</strong> the<br />

keen interest everyone feels. Some seven or eight<br />

weeks ago when Dr. Luckiesh was giving a lecture<br />

in this room <strong>and</strong> was drawing something on the<br />

board illustrating a certain point, scientifically it<br />

was all Greek to me, but close by me a cameraman<br />

was sitting <strong>and</strong> when Dr. Luckiesh got through this<br />

cameraman said, "I would like to go to the mat<br />

with him on that." When we have boys with such<br />

active brains as displayed in this instance, I believe<br />

you will agree with me that in the near future we<br />

will be keeping pace with the gentlemen <strong>of</strong> the<br />

Society <strong>of</strong> <strong>Motion</strong> <strong>Picture</strong> Engineers. I thank you.<br />
